Expher is a compiler which generates a Fortran 77 program to perform data reduction, error analysis, and all that kind of things. You give EXPHER a source file where -- you state your unknowns -- you state your mathematical definitions -- you describe what are your measurements (tens, hundreds, arrays, etc.) -- you describe your expected experimental errors -- you describe what measurements are "expected" owing to your... unknowns An EXPHER generates a Fortran 77 program which answers most questions, giving you the most likely values of your unknowns, their error bars, and the final error matrix. Note that is not limite to linear unknowns of classical least squares, but it can handle sophisticated (but continuous) functions...
